Požarevac Weather in January
January in Požarevac brings low temperatures, with highs of 5°C (41°F) and nights dropping to -2°C (28°F). It's also the driest month of the year, ideal for those who want to avoid rain.

Temperature in Požarevac in January
Temperatures in Požarevac in January top out at 5°C (41°F) and drop to -2°C (28°F) overnight. January is part of the winter season. It stays cool throughout the day, so warm layers are a good idea from morning to evening. At -2°C (28°F) overnight, frost and ice are likely outside. Požarevac historical weather extremes in January
Our historical data for Požarevac spans 2000 to 2025, revealing these weather extremes.
- Požarevac recorded its highest January temperature of 21°C (70°F) on January 7, 2001.
- The lowest overnight temperature recorded in January was -20°C (-4°F) (January 26, 2000).
